How is the weather in Idyllwild-Pine Cove?
Idyllwild-Pine Cove has four distinct seasons—cool, wet winters around 46–67°F (8–20°C), and warm, dry summers reaching 89°F (32°C). Spring and fall bring mild weather that many visitors find comfortable for outdoor activities.

What are some hiking trails in Idyllwild-Pine Cove?
Explore Deer Springs Trail, South Ridge Trail, and paths near the Idyllwild Nature Center, all known for views and varied terrain. Many trails wind through pine forests and offer chances for wildlife observation.
